Sizing
Simms Womens Apparel Size Chart
Womens Size | S (4-6) | M (8-10) | L(12-14) | XL (16-18) |
---|---|---|---|---|
Bust | 34 - 36 | 36 - 38 | 38 - 41 | 41 - 44 |
Waist | 28 - 30 | 28 - 30 | 30 - 33 | 33 - 36 |
Hip | 36 - 38 | 38 - 40 | 40 - 43 | 43 - 46 |
Sleeve | 31 | 32 | 33 | 33 |
Inseam | 31 | 31 | 31 | 31 |
Note: Bust, Waist, Hip, Sleeve are body measurements and are in inches. The inseam is a garment measurement - inseam is measured from the crotch to the ankle.
